#define LOG_TAG "pwrstats_util"
#include "PowerEntityResidencyDataProvider.h"
#include <android-base/logging.h>
#include <android/hardware/power/stats/1.0/IPowerStats.h>
using android::sp;
using android::hardware::Return;
/**
* Power Entity State Residency data provider:
* Provides data monitored by Power Stats HAL 1.0
**/
int PowerEntityResidencyDataProvider::get(std::unordered_map<std::string, uint64_t>* data) {
sp<android::hardware::power::stats::V1_0::IPowerStats> powerStatsService =
android::hardware::power::stats::V1_0::IPowerStats::getService();
if (powerStatsService == nullptr) {
LOG(ERROR) << "Unable to get power.stats HAL service.";
return 1;
}
std::unordered_map<uint32_t, std::string> entityNames;
std::unordered_map<uint32_t, std::unordered_map<uint32_t, std::string>> stateNames;
Return<void> ret;
ret = powerStatsService->getPowerEntityInfo([&entityNames](auto infos, auto /* status */) {
for (auto const& info : infos) {
entityNames.emplace(info.powerEntityId, info.powerEntityName);
}
});
if (!ret.isOk()) {
return 1;
}
ret = powerStatsService->getPowerEntityStateInfo({}, [&stateNames](auto stateSpaces,
auto /* status */) {
for (auto const& stateSpace : stateSpaces) {
stateNames.emplace(stateSpace.powerEntityId,
std::unordered_map<uint32_t, std::string>());
auto& entityStateNames = stateNames.at(stateSpace.powerEntityId);
for (auto const& state : stateSpace.states) {
entityStateNames.emplace(state.powerEntityStateId, state.powerEntityStateName);
}
}
});
if (!ret.isOk()) {
return 1;
}
ret = powerStatsService->getPowerEntityStateResidencyData({}, [&entityNames, &stateNames,
&data](auto results,
auto /* status */) {
for (auto const& result : results) {
for (auto stateResidency : result.stateResidencyData) {
std::ostringstream key;
key << entityNames.at(result.powerEntityId) << "__"
<< stateNames.at(result.powerEntityId).at(stateResidency.powerEntityStateId);
data->emplace(key.str(), static_cast<uint64_t>(stateResidency.totalTimeInStateMs));
}
}
});
if (!ret.isOk()) {
return 1;
}
return 0;
}
